The Campus Farmer’s Market at NC State is hosting an Entrepreneurship in Local Agriculture Panel Discussion on Tuesday, April 18 from 7-8pm, in Park Shops 210. This panel will bring together local experts and entrepreneurs to discuss their experiences with starting their own business and the benefits and challenges of locally sourcing their product.
